The Department of Social Services (DSS)/New York City Human Resources Administration (HRA) is a governmental agency dedicated to fighting poverty and income inequality by providing New Yorkers in need with essential benefits such as cash assistance, food assistance, public health insurance, emergency rental assistance, and other aid and services. As the largest local social services agency in the country, HRA helps over 3 million New Yorkers annually through the administration of more than 12 major public assistance programs, with more than 14,000 employees and an operating budget of $9.7 billion.
DSS is requesting the Software Support of the Decisions Business Rules Engines. Some of the licenses are being used by RAMS and some of them are being used by SPOS. The RAMS application will use Decisions software to create and manage all workflows and rules related to RA compliance. Workflows and business rules managed by a rules engine is an essential aspect of the RAMS solution within the Butler Ecosystem. There will be several disbursed programs and business units that will be involved with recording, approving, notifying clients of reasonable accommodation decisions, and fulfilling approved reasonable accommodation (RA) requests. The workflow aspect of RAMS will automate the communication and actions between those groups so that RAs may be acted upon in a timely manner.
